RAF Mildenhall operates as a strategic Royal Air Force station primarily supporting United States Air Force operations, serving as the home of the 100th Air Refueling Wing (100 ARW) and hosting units from four major USAF commands including Air Combat Command, Air Force Special Operations Command, Air Mobility Command, and United States Air Forces in Europe. The facility has functioned as a critical military transportation hub since the Military Air Transport Service established its main UK passenger terminal here on March 1, 1959. The military passenger terminal infrastructure is designed exclusively for authorized military personnel, government officials, and their dependents, featuring specialized processing areas managed by military transport squadrons. The facility includes dedicated military airlift and aerial refueling support capabilities, with the terminal equipped to handle various military aircraft operations including KC-135R/T Stratotankers, MC-130J Commando II aircraft, RC-135V/W Rivet Joint intelligence aircraft, and CV-22 Ospreys for special operations missions. Operational capabilities encompass serving as a major logistics hub facilitating the movement and supply of personnel and equipment across the European theater, with the base regularly hosting transient and visiting aircraft including C-130 variants and C-17 Globemasters essential for military cargo and troop transport operations. The terminal processes both rotational force deployments and strategic airlift operations supporting NATO and allied military activities throughout Europe. Security infrastructure reflects the base's strategic importance as the only permanent USAF air refueling wing in the European theater, with access strictly controlled through military authorization protocols. The facility coordinates closely with RAF Lakenheath to form the largest US Air Force presence in the United Kingdom, ensuring comprehensive terminal security measures and restricted access protocols are maintained at all times.
